Commits

Mike Fletcher  committed f90c8e4 Draft

Add support for using setuptools/distribute if it is available (allow python setup.py develop in a virtualenv)

  • Participants
  • Parent commits 94ae5ec

Comments (0)

Files changed (1)

 import os.path
 
 import distutils.errors
-from distutils.core import setup
-from distutils.extension import Extension
+try:
+    from setuptools import setup, Extension
+except ImportError:
+    from distutils.core import setup
+    from distutils.extension import Extension
 from distutils.log import warn
 
 try: